    Joni Mitchell: A Brief Biography

    Early Life and Career

    Before diving into the "Miles of Aisles" CD, it’s essential to understand the artist behind it. Born on November 7, 1943, in Fort Macleod, Alberta, Canada, Joni Mitchell began her musical journey at a young age. Her early life was marked by challenges, including contracting polio at the age of nine, which fueled her creative spirit and resilience.

    Professional Milestones

    Mitchell's career took off in the late 1960s, with her debut album "Song to a Seagull" released in 1968. Over the years, she became known for her poetic lyrics, unique guitar tunings, and soulful voice. Her albums, such as "Blue" and "Court and Spark," earned her critical acclaim and a devoted fan base.

    Overview of Miles of Aisles CD

    The "Miles of Aisles" CD is a live album recorded during Joni Mitchell's 1974 tour. It features performances from her concerts in Los Angeles and Honolulu, capturing the energy and intimacy of her live shows. This album is notable for its inclusion of songs from her previous albums, as well as some new material.
